KOYAANISQATSI

In the Hopi language, the word Koyaanisqatsi means 'crazy life, life in turmoil, life out of balance, life disintegrating, a state of life that calls for another way of living.

This movie is part of a trilogy, I'm very interested to see the other two: Powaqqatsi and Naqoyqatsi. Makes you contemplate the natural environment and the technological environment, old and modern ways of life, and relationships between human with nature and technology.
